Tvorba/úprava předpisu XML
Vytvoření/editace předpisu XML pro čtení dat
Popis přípravy předpisu (souboru XML) pro čtení dat textového ASCII souboru.
- K vytvoření nového předpisu xml použijte příkaz v levém horním rohu dialogu importu souboru
- K úpravě předpisu vybraného v řádku Import textu použijte příkaz v levém horním rohu dialogu importu souboru
Oba příkazy otevřou stejný dialog pro nastavení Vytvořit /Upravit soubor nastavení Imnmportu textu
Nastavení provádíte v jednotlivých oknech (Formát souboru, Sloupce, Filtry a Možnosti) v libovolném pořadí. K posunu do dalšího okna lze použít i tlačítko Další> Next>. Po dokončení nastavení zvolte Ukončit a uložte nastavení do souboru xml.
1 Formát souboru File Format
Okno zobrazuje pouze prvních 100 řádků souboru.
První/Poslední řádek importu First/Last line to import
Volíte, od kterého, po který řádek chcete číst data. Lze volit i pravým tlačítkem na myši
Desetinná místa Decimals
Oddělovač desetinných míst Decimal separator
Volba oddělovače desetinných míst u čísel v souboru. Nemusí korespondovat s nastavením Windows. Je potřeba se podívat do souboru, co je zde jako oddělovač. Oddělovačem může být
Tečka(.) Point, Čárka(,) Comma, Žádný None
Pořadí Pen Order
Jednička potom nuly/Nula potom jedničky One then Zeroes/Zero then Ones
Pokud načítáte body, tento parametr se nepoužívá. Pokud jsou v souboru i hrany, jeden ze sloupců může obsahovat jedničky a nuly, které definují, kterým bodem hrana začíná a které body ještě do hrany patří. Z popisu je vidět, že body jedné hrany musí vždy následovat po sobě.
2 Sloupce Columns
Zde nastavujete oddělovače sloupců, typ načítaných prvků, a definujete, jaké hodnoty se nachází v jednotlivých sloupcích. Hodnoty sloupců nastavíte tak, že kliknete na hlavičku sloupce a vyberete z nabídky. Je nutné vybrat minimálně X Easting a Y Northing. Hodnoty ve sloupcích označených Přeskočit Skip nebudou importovány.
Oddělovače Delimited Separators
hodnoty na řádku jsou odděleny zadaným oddělovačem
Pevná šířka Fixed Widths
data jsou zarovnána ve sloupcovém formátu. Tzn., že každý sloupec má přesnou šířku – stejný počet znaků.
Typ prvku Feature Type
Typ prvku, který načítáte do modelu
Symbolika prvku Feature Symbology
Symbolika načítaného prvku
Oddělovače Column Delimiters
Tabulátor Tab
oddělovačem sloupců je tabulátor.
Středník Semicolon
oddělovačem sloupců je středník (;)
Mezera Space
oddělovačem sloupců je mezera.
Čárka Comma
oddělovačem sloupců je čárka (,).
Jiný Other
oddělovačem sloupců je uživatelem zadaný znak.
Více oddělovačů po sobě jako jeden Ignore Consecutive Delimiters
ignoruje více po sobě jdoucích oddělovačů a bere je jako jeden. Například pokud definujete mezeru jako oddělovač, průvodce bude ignorovat více mezer vedle sebe, takže dvě nebo více mezer po sobě bude brát jako jednu mezeru
Možnosti sloupců Column Options
Průvodce použije Text identifikátor (pokud je nadefinován), pak První sloupec pro řádek a pak První sloupec pro pole.
Text identifikátor
sloupce, které se vyskytují mezi párem znaků, definovaných v Text identifikátor bere jako jeden.Předpokládejme, že je oddělovačem mezera. Název “Bod Číslo 1“ by zde byl importován jako tři hodnoty „Bod“, „Číslo“ a „1“. Pokud je Text identifikátor nastaven na “, bude název brán jako jedna hodnota „Bod Číslo 1“
První sloupec pro řádek Start Column for Line
definuje pořadí znaku (v každém řádku souboru), od kterého by měl průvodce začít číst data. Např. číslo 6 znamená, že průvodce začne číst každý řádek až od 6-ého znaku a prvních 5 znaků bude ignorovat.
První sloupec pro pole Start Column for Field
definuje pořadí znaku pole (v každém řádku souboru), od kterého by měl průvodce začít číst data. Pole v tomto smyslu znamená jedna hodnota (řetězec) definovaná oddělovačem (jeden sloupec). Jeden řádek obsahuje více polí. Pokud např. zadáte 4, průvodce začne číst od 4-tého znaku každého sloupce každého řádku. V tomto případě, první 3 znaky každého sloupce každé řádky ignoruje.
3 Filtry Filters
Tlačítky Přidat/Kopírovat/Odstranit Add/Copy/Delete lze nastavení v předchozích krocích uložit a pokračovat dalším nastavením. Lze tak najednou načíst textový soubor obsahující různé typy dat, např. body včetně hran. Nebo lze naopak některé řádky zcela z importu vynechat.
- Tip: Raději rozdělte jeden složitý soubor obsahující vše na více souborů s nastavením pro každý typ zvlášť, než složitě definovat filtry. Do jednoho terénu lze připojit více importovaných ASCII souborů. Dokonce lze stále držet vazbu na zdrojové soubory.
4 Možnosti Options
Pokud je textový soubor se souřadnicemi v jiném souřadnicovém systému než v dgn, kam importujete data, je nutné nastavit Zdroj a Cíl. Jinak lze nechat Zdroj nastavený na Žádný.
5 Ukončit Finish
Uložíte nastavení jako předpis na disk do zadaného souboru XML.
Naposledy upraveno: 01.06.2024
Created with the Personal Edition of HelpNDoc: Generate Kindle eBooks with ease